Brick Repair in Bergenfield, NJ
Brick rep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the integrity of brick structures on residential properties, including walls, chimneys, walkways, and facades. These projects typically involve fixing cracked, spalling, or damaged bricks, replacing missing or severely deteriorated bricks, and repairing mortar joints to prevent further deterioration. Homeowners often seek brick repair to improve the appearance of their property, address structural concerns, or prepare for future renovations, making it important to understand the extent of damage and the condition of existing brickwork before requesting service.
Property owners should consider factors such as the age of the brickwork, the cause of damage, and whether the repair involves only surface issues or structural reinforcement. Clear communication about the scope of work, the materials used, and the desired aesthetic outcome can help ensure the repair process meets expectations. Proper assessment and timely intervention can help preserve the durability and visual appeal of brick features, extending their lifespan and maintaining property value.

Common Brick Repair Jobs
Brick Repair - addresses cracks, chips, and deterioration to restore structural integrity.
Repointing - replaces damaged mortar joints to improve durability and appearance.
Cracked Brick Replacement - removes and replaces broken or loose bricks for stability.
Efflorescence Removal - eliminates white deposits caused by moisture infiltration.
Sealing and Waterproofing - protects brick surfaces from water damage and staining.
Structural Reinforcement - stabilizes bowing or leaning brickwork to prevent further issues.
Brick Repair Questions
What types of brick damage are common? Common issues include cracking, spalling, and mortar deterioration caused by weather and age.
When should brick repair be considered? Repair is recommended when bricks show visible cracks, loose mortar, or signs of water damage.
Are brick repairs necessary for structural safety? Yes, damaged bricks can compromise the stability of walls and other structures if left unaddressed.
What are typical projects for brick repair services? Projects often involve restoring damaged facades, repointing mortar joints, and replacing cracked or broken bricks.
